UFO: Extraterrestrials is going to be released on 28.2.2007, it is produced by small czech (outsider :lol:) studio Chaos Concepts, BUT the game is going to be awsome!!!! It will be remake of the classic game UFO: Enemy Unknown (in USA released as X-COM: UFO Defense, 1994) for all those HARDCORE fans of the original UFO (and/or X-COM: Terror from the Deep, 1995 and X-COM: Apocalypse, 1997). I would prefer it above recent ALTAR UFO games (UFO: Aftermath, 2003; UFO: Aftershock, 2005; UFO: Afterlight, 2007) - many will agree with me, that these games are not even nearly as good as the original UFO series.

For all those that do not know this game (or any UFO game), the game experience is based on defeating and capturing allien technology/vessels/creatures in turn-based combat, learning and inventing new weapons based on their technology... there is much fun hidden in such a type of gameplay.

YEAH that is exactly what it is supposed to be, the same old UFO with fresh new look, with as many old good gameplay aspects from UFO: Enemy Unknown (aka XCOM) as it can have... but... the game will not be just remake, it will have its own storyline of course, different UFO-CATCHING radar system, unique possibilities. With word "remake" i meant, that it will have UFOpaedia and it will be turn-based strategy game. It will not just be COPY of UFO:EU (XCOM). I tryed to explain, that ALTAR UFO games (Aftermath, Aftershock, Afterlight) offer different kind of gameplay, they do not remind you of the original UFO:EU (XCOM) gameplay as UFO: Extraterrestrials does. UFO: Afterlight f.e. offers the possibility to swith in First Person View, there are more such a things in Afterlight making it "different" from the original UFO game, but... is it for good? Do we not want just the same old goodness in new? That is what is Extraterrestrials in my opinion attempting to be, to be the game, that was missing here for years, to recreate the original UFO game feeling in new engine, new storyline, with new aspects.. I do not think that it is MINUS. There are 3 ALTAR UFO games that did not satisfy UFO fans much in past 4 years, now it may change with Extraterrestrials

Ufo: Extraterrestrials is released, however in Europe it may not be in shops until June/July (there will be different publisher for Europe and for the rest of the world). In USA it seems you will be able to buy the game in shops after 4.-5. May. But definitely we all will be able to download the game from all locations after 4.-5.May from

http://www.matrixgames.com/
or
http://www.gamersgate.com/

There is one guy on official forum that stated, that in Moscow is the game on sale today, and that there is english and russian version of the game on one CD/DVD?.

Digital download only: Price 19.99USD/EUROS depending on the location you download it from.

In Shop price: 19.99EUROS all across Europe in the end of June according to the publisher, however today we have the game for preorder in shops in Czech republic for cca 39.99EURO. None of czech game shops changed the release date for the game to the end of June yet.

In Shop US price: Probably 39.99USD, not sure, you will have to see guys. There is option to download the game from Matrixgames and pay some additional cost for the physical shipment (CD/DVD).

I can confirm, that the game can run in widescreen resolutions after editing the ini.file (default resolution 1024x768, changed to 1680x1050). I may post detailed report sometimes between today and sunday.

So far let me put it this way:

The game is very very simple, i mean the GUI, the menus, there is not much to choose from in the game, in base, simply choose scientists lab, start new research, choose the name of the project, done. No additional options. Everything in the game is like this, very very simple, BUT is not simple better then complicated?

In mission, the graphics are very clean, no Dx10 effects though :). It is what would you expect from remake. This game definitively is attempt to remake original strategy game XCOM. Although there is intro movie before the game starts, after the movie ends, it is simply you, the globe, new UFO detected, shoot it down, send your soldiers there, so far I did not notice any story during first month or so, simply you, globe and missions, and funding, research of course. Too early to produce anything so far.

So final words are: this is remake, but not excact copy, the gameplay will definitely remind you of playing XCOM. No special additions to the gameplay, no changes or improvements, let the hunt begin. :wink:
